The game in most likelyhood will be rendered in 720p then upscaled to higher resolution like most games that "support" 1080p. Very few games are actually rendered at 1920 x 1080p as it's very intensive on the graphics processor and memory. The "next gen" consoles were terribly equiped to do full HD with only 8 ROPs (render output processors) on their graphics hardware. More surprising is how the PS3's RSX GPU didn't have 16 ROPs like the G71 core the RSX is based off of which was also used in the GeForce 7800 graphics cards. Bad decision who ever made it.

Considering it's the exact same GPU as the 7800, the engineering out/dissabling of the other 8 ROPs was either an attempt to save a little bit of money and manufacturing time (of which in reality would be not much) or to save a bit of power on the energy usage front (which would be minimalistic too). Also they probably concluded that without the necessary extra VRAM it might have not been such a viable need, however I'm sure that could easily be argued. And for "optimal prices" that would mean a mediation between profit and marketable cost for consumers, to which the PS3 has some expensive tech (Cell Broadband Engine and Blu-Ray drive) however people don't like paying too much money. That's why initially the PS3 was so expensive. I don't even know if Sony is making a profit manufacturing and selling a PS3 console in any of it's packages yet. I doubt they are breaking even yet.
